SHIRLEY, NY, July 19, 2025 /24-7PressRelease/ — Unlike most “buzzwords,” 3D organoid models no longer exist as mere concepts in the laboratory. These models are now being reliably derived from stem cells or tumor tissues from patients, creating mini organs with defined tissue structures and functions.
“Choice of experimental models is no longer an either-or choice of ‘organoids or animal models;’ instead, it is about more precise matching to specific research objectives,” said a senior scientist at Creative Biolabs. “We are placing more focus on physiologic relevance and data translatability, which is exactly where organoids and precision-cut tissue slices (PCTS) are jointly useful.”
Organoid models developed from cells remain more appealing than 2D cell cultures because of their three-dimensional architecture, connection to stem cells, and tissue-specific functions. Particularly, iPSC-derived organoid models can mimic patient-specific genetic backgrounds and are therefore ideal for disease modeling and targeted drug testing.

Not all problems can be solved with modern methods, and organoids are certainly no exception. They do not replace the precision-cut tissue slice models when investigating short-term effects, structure-dependent responses, or distributing drugs within specific organs. These models utilize high-precision tissue slicers to quickly and uniformly cut fresh tissues into slices that preserve their anatomical architecture and cellular activity, thus providing an “ex vivo” platform that resembles “in vivo” conditions.
Creative Biolabs offers PCTS models covering key organs such as the heart and lung, with customizable slices sourced from healthy or diseased tissues as per project needs. “Many clients prioritize PCTS models for early drug screening to quickly assess efficacy and toxicity, then use organoids to explore mechanisms and long-term effects in depth, forming a scientific feedback loop,” explained the scientist.
